Output e2d9102d7bea958b5dadd17e39370c309210ff4031aa7af13dcc3e03b6fce436:22

value
7504295
script pubkey
OP_0 OP_PUSHBYTES_20 7688788d78f7c8c4e59c8a7790f7cd205a2cc026
address
bc1qw6y83rtc7lyvfevu3fmepa7dypdzespxxtrv0k
transaction
e2d9102d7bea958b5dadd17e39370c309210ff4031aa7af13dcc3e03b6fce436
spent
true